Super El Niño to Bring Wet Winter and Flooding Risk to Western US
Super El Niño to Bring Wet Winter and Flooding to Western US

Climate scientists are warning that a 'super' El Niño, expected to be the strongest of the century, could bring a wet winter and increased flooding risk to the western and south-eastern United States. According to the US National Oceanic and Atmospheric Administration (Noaa), the weather system, characterized by above-average sea surface temperatures in the central and eastern equatorial Pacific, is predicted to intensify in the fall and winter, persisting until early spring 2027.

High Chances of Above-Average Rainfall in California

California's coast has a 70% to 100% chance of experiencing above-average rainfall, according to a model from the European Centre for Medium-Range Weather Forecasts. Daniel Swain, a UCLA climate scientist, noted at a virtual El Niño town hall hosted by California state senator Mike McGuire that while 'El Niño is never going to guarantee any particular outcome in any California winter,' a weather event as strong as predicted 'shifts the odds in favor of a wet winter.' He added that this 'will likely affect and increase the likelihood of coastal flooding, particularly during strong storm events or during king tide events.'

Historical Devastation from El Niño

California has faced severe impacts from past El Niños. The 1982-83 event destroyed 33 ocean-front homes and damaged 3,000 other residences, according to the California Coastal Commission. In 1997-98, massive flooding led to 17 storm-related deaths. More recently, the 2015-16 El Niño winter caused record coastal erosion on California beaches.

Mark Merrifield of the Scripps Institution of Oceanography warned at the town hall that 'with less beach in front of the coastline, the waves will have even greater impact on the shoreline with more likelihood of flooding and undercutting of cliffs.'

Drought Not Fully Relieved

Despite the expected rainfall, El Niño is not anticipated to completely erase drought in the US south-west, where some reservoirs are at all-time lows. Dr Joel Lisonbee, senior associate scientist at the Cooperative Institute for Research in Environmental Sciences at the University of Colorado Boulder, told the Guardian in June that 'it would have to be exceptionally wet,' which would also bring flooding, destruction, and potential loss of life.

Impacts on Gulf and East Coasts

Swathes of the US Gulf coast and east coast, from Florida to the mid-Atlantic region, face similarly high odds of increased precipitation. During El Niño years, central and south Florida have historically experienced more severe weather with more tornadoes and flood events, according to Noaa. In a 1998 El Niño winter, an outbreak of unusually strong tornadoes in that region led to 42 deaths and more than $100m in damage.

Variability and Future Climate Stress Test

Experts caution that not every El Niño behaves the same, nor does it affect different geographical regions uniformly. Some have fueled hurricanes and heavy precipitation, while others have triggered extreme heat and drought. Merrifield described the phenomenon as a 'natural cycle,' but noted that the temporary sea-level rise from the super El Niño 'gives us a bit of a stress test of what the state is likely to experience with future climate change.' He added, 'The El Niño, I think, is a good opportunity to sort of see where our vulnerabilities are throughout the state and what we can do to prepare, and it also is a sobering look at what we can expect with climate change.'
